1、幽门螺杆菌外膜36kDa蛋白重组表达与初步鉴定幽门螺杆菌外膜36kDa蛋白重组表达、纯化及初步鉴定鞠小丽,邵世和,郝渭滨,董苏荣,崔蕾蕾摘要:[目的]构建幽门螺杆菌(H.pylori)NCTC11637菌株36kDa(OMP36)外膜蛋白基因原核表达系统,探索研制H.pylori疫苗的新途径。[方法]培养和收集H.pyloriNCTC11637菌株,提取基因组DNA,PCR扩增目的基因片断。将其克隆到T载体并测序,再将目的基因克隆入PET32a(+),构建重组表达载体PET32a-OMP36。转化E.coliBL21后IPTG诱导表达,经S
2、DS-PAGE鉴定、镍亲和层析纯化、Westernblot检测表达蛋白。[结果]测序分析表明,插入的基因片断为987bp,表达的蛋白的相对分子质量(Mr)约为36kDa,并显示具有良好的抗原性。SDS-PAGE检测表明,表达量占细菌总蛋白的37%,镍亲和层析纯化率约92%。Westernblot检测表达蛋白具有良好的抗原活性。[结论]成功克隆了外膜蛋白OMP36kDa的编码基因,其表达产物OMP36有望成为新的Hp疫苗候选分子,为H.pylori疫苗的研制和试剂盒的开发奠定了良好的基础。关键词:幽门螺杆菌;外膜蛋白;基因表达;蛋白纯化EXP
